WebMar 29, 2011 · Using Net user command, administrators can manage user accounts from windows command prompt. Below are some examples on how to use this command. Add a domain user account: Net user /add username newuserPassword /domain. Add new user on local computer: Net user /add username newuserPassword. The user account we created before is basically useless if we don’t enforce login process. In this section we will enforce login to the console command line. GeekRtr(config)#line con 0 GeekRtr(config-line)#login local. By issuing command login above, we told the device to always ask …
